Fourth Man Arrested in Borowy Homicide and Home Invasion

On Monday, August 5, the United States Marshal's Service, Violent Crimes Fugitive Task Force and the Pennsylvania State Police Special Emergency Response Team, arrested homicide suspect Andre "Dre" Collier.

Montgomery County District Attorney Risa Vetri Ferman, West Pottsgrove Township Chief Earl Swavely and Lower Pottsgrove Township Police Chief Michael Foltz, announced the arrest in a press release on Tuesday.

Collier was arrested as he fled a mobile home on the 100 block of Coxville Road in Beaver Meadows, Carbon County.

Collier is charged with the murder and related offenses for the Sunday, May 5, 2013 homicide of Kareen Borowy which occurred in Lower Pottsgrove Township, according to the release. Borowy was the victim of a home invasion robbery and kidnapping earlier on May 5 at his home in West Pottsgrove Township.

Rasheed Teel, Charles "Cheese" Freeman, and Omar Miller, co-conspirators have been previously arrested. Collier was the only suspect still at large.

Collier was arraigned before Magisterial District Judge Thomas Palladino in Pottstown and will be remanded to the Montgomery County Correctional Facility without bail.
